POLICE are appealing for the public’s assistance after a man was stabbed in Corrimal overnight.
The man was walking along Collins Street when he was confronted by about 10 people at around 11.45pm on Saturday (June 19, 2021).
A physical altercation has occurred, with the man sustaining a stab wound to his abdomen.
Paramedics treated the 18-year-old man at the scene, before he was taken to Wollongong Hospital in a stable condition.
Wollongong police have commenced an investigation into the circumstances surrounding the incident. They are appealing for anyone with information – or mobile phone and dashcam footage – to contact Wollongong Police or Crime Stoppers on 1800 333 000.
